一种应用于智能家居的BLE Mesh网络的设计与实现
发布时间:2021-02-06 23:41
作为物联网的一个典型应用,智能家居系统已成为一个重要的研究热点。目前已有的智能家居系统大多都需要专用控制器,严重影响智能家居系统的可扩展性和用户体验。与此同时,现有智能家居系统只是满足了用户的基本功能需求,但在设备低功耗性能及系统鲁棒性方面并没有做深入研究。本文从智能家居系统功能需求和性能优化方面展开研究,针对BLE Mesh网络和BLE Mesh网络节点两部分,设计并实现了基于BLE无线通信技术的智能家居系统组网方案,研究内容主要包括:1.BLE Mesh网络设计方面,本文主要分析了现有无线Mesh网络“结构单一”的问题,并提出一种异构的超低功耗Mesh拓扑结构,有效保证了“能量受限”节点的使用寿命。同时,为了防止网络“消息内爆”,结合所提出的异构Mesh网络,本文提出一种基于经典Flooding路由协议的增强型洪泛路由协议(EFP),并使用专用网络仿真器NS-2对所提出的网络拓扑和路由协议进行仿真分析。最后,提出一套符合BLE 4.0标准协议的数据包格式、数据传输流程、寻址方案,并进一步优化BLE Mesh网络性能。2.BLE Mesh节点设计主要包括BLE设备端的硬件和软件设计,...
【文章来源】:西安电子科技大学陕西省 211工程院校 教育部直属院校
【文章页数】:99 页
【学位级别】:硕士
【部分图文】:
EFP与Flooding传输速率对比图
第五章 系统测试主要完成前面章节所述的应用于智能家居系统的BLE Mesh网络的证工作。系统测试主要包括 BLE Mesh 网络的建立、维护以及网络;功能验证包括通过设计的智能手机 APP 实现对继电器、温度传等设备的控制。除此之外,还对系统的性能进行分析测试,包括低功耗性能等方面。工具介绍1 ULINK2 仿真器使用 ULINK2 仿真器配合 Keil MDK v5 对所设计的 BLE 系统进 使用 JTAG 接口或者 SWD 接口建立 PC 端与 BLE 系统之间的连接图 5.1 所示。
图 5.2 BLE 4.0 USB dongle 实物图包器进行数据抓包时需要配合 packet sniffer,其功能是设备所发出的蓝牙数据包。图 5.3 为 packet sniffer 软件数据包列表功能选项列表
【参考文献】:
期刊论文
[1]物联网在智能家居中的应用[J]. 李雨樵. 信息记录材料. 2018(02)
[2]一种基于语音识别与Mesh网络的智能家居控制系统设计[J]. 孟令轲. 科技与创新. 2017(24)
[3]基于BLE Mesh组网应用系统设计[J]. 曾胡涛,黄晁,白玉军. 传感器与微系统. 2017(12)
[4]物联网背景下智能家居的发展前景[J]. 徐卓亚,胡帅,王丹,李璇,夏杭铖,殷晓兰. 新西部. 2017(31)
[5]BLE Mesh网络协议综述[J]. 徐春燕,肖扬文,蔡敏. 电子技术应用. 2017(04)
[6]无线Mesh网络的能耗效率分析[J]. 刘万柱. 中国新通信. 2017(05)
[7]无线传感器网络节点任务调度与功耗管理算法研究[J]. 田新越,李翔宇. 传感器与微系统. 2016(02)
[8]可燃气体检测报警传感器的选用[J]. 葛东旭. 电子世界. 2015(14)
[9]基于DS18B20的数字式温度采集报警系统设计[J]. 汤锴杰,栗灿,王迪,张琴. 传感器与微系统. 2014(03)
[10]绿色建筑行动方案[J]. 建筑监督检测与造价. 2013(01)
博士论文
[1]基于本体的智能家居关键技术研究[D]. 胡曼冬.中国海洋大学 2014
[2]基于节点移动性的ZigBee网络自适应路由策略研究[D]. 穆嘉松.天津大学 2012
硕士论文
[1]基于Linux系统的智能家居控制系统的设计与实现[D]. 邓峰.东华理工大学 2017
[2]基于ARM+WIFI的智能家居系统的设计[D]. 姜涛.吉林大学 2017
[3]基于蓝牙4.0的自组网家庭控制系统的研究与设计[D]. 刘丽萍.北方工业大学 2016
[4]基于BLE Mesh网络的室内环境监测软件系统的设计与实现[D]. 杨峰华.南京大学 2016
[5]高效可配的低功耗蓝牙协议栈软件设计[D]. 梅玲琪.浙江大学 2016
[6]基于低功耗蓝牙的无线传感网络研究[D]. 刘晨.北京工业大学 2015
[7]基于ZigBee的智能家居系统设计与实现[D]. 何超.湖南大学 2015
[8]基于Cortex-M0+的超低功耗传感器节点设计[D]. 焦瑛璞.齐齐哈尔大学 2015
[9]无线传感器网络节能路由算法研究[D]. 徐保桂.重庆大学 2011
[10]面向实时监测的无线传感器网络低功耗路由算法研究[D]. 梁焕焕.重庆大学 2011
本文编号:3021272
【文章来源】:西安电子科技大学陕西省 211工程院校 教育部直属院校
【文章页数】:99 页
【学位级别】:硕士
【部分图文】:
EFP与Flooding传输速率对比图
第五章 系统测试主要完成前面章节所述的应用于智能家居系统的BLE Mesh网络的证工作。系统测试主要包括 BLE Mesh 网络的建立、维护以及网络;功能验证包括通过设计的智能手机 APP 实现对继电器、温度传等设备的控制。除此之外,还对系统的性能进行分析测试,包括低功耗性能等方面。工具介绍1 ULINK2 仿真器使用 ULINK2 仿真器配合 Keil MDK v5 对所设计的 BLE 系统进 使用 JTAG 接口或者 SWD 接口建立 PC 端与 BLE 系统之间的连接图 5.1 所示。
图 5.2 BLE 4.0 USB dongle 实物图包器进行数据抓包时需要配合 packet sniffer,其功能是设备所发出的蓝牙数据包。图 5.3 为 packet sniffer 软件数据包列表功能选项列表
【参考文献】:
期刊论文
[1]物联网在智能家居中的应用[J]. 李雨樵. 信息记录材料. 2018(02)
[2]一种基于语音识别与Mesh网络的智能家居控制系统设计[J]. 孟令轲. 科技与创新. 2017(24)
[3]基于BLE Mesh组网应用系统设计[J]. 曾胡涛,黄晁,白玉军. 传感器与微系统. 2017(12)
[4]物联网背景下智能家居的发展前景[J]. 徐卓亚,胡帅,王丹,李璇,夏杭铖,殷晓兰. 新西部. 2017(31)
[5]BLE Mesh网络协议综述[J]. 徐春燕,肖扬文,蔡敏. 电子技术应用. 2017(04)
[6]无线Mesh网络的能耗效率分析[J]. 刘万柱. 中国新通信. 2017(05)
[7]无线传感器网络节点任务调度与功耗管理算法研究[J]. 田新越,李翔宇. 传感器与微系统. 2016(02)
[8]可燃气体检测报警传感器的选用[J]. 葛东旭. 电子世界. 2015(14)
[9]基于DS18B20的数字式温度采集报警系统设计[J]. 汤锴杰,栗灿,王迪,张琴. 传感器与微系统. 2014(03)
[10]绿色建筑行动方案[J]. 建筑监督检测与造价. 2013(01)
博士论文
[1]基于本体的智能家居关键技术研究[D]. 胡曼冬.中国海洋大学 2014
[2]基于节点移动性的ZigBee网络自适应路由策略研究[D]. 穆嘉松.天津大学 2012
硕士论文
[1]基于Linux系统的智能家居控制系统的设计与实现[D]. 邓峰.东华理工大学 2017
[2]基于ARM+WIFI的智能家居系统的设计[D]. 姜涛.吉林大学 2017
[3]基于蓝牙4.0的自组网家庭控制系统的研究与设计[D]. 刘丽萍.北方工业大学 2016
[4]基于BLE Mesh网络的室内环境监测软件系统的设计与实现[D]. 杨峰华.南京大学 2016
[5]高效可配的低功耗蓝牙协议栈软件设计[D]. 梅玲琪.浙江大学 2016
[6]基于低功耗蓝牙的无线传感网络研究[D]. 刘晨.北京工业大学 2015
[7]基于ZigBee的智能家居系统设计与实现[D]. 何超.湖南大学 2015
[8]基于Cortex-M0+的超低功耗传感器节点设计[D]. 焦瑛璞.齐齐哈尔大学 2015
[9]无线传感器网络节能路由算法研究[D]. 徐保桂.重庆大学 2011
[10]面向实时监测的无线传感器网络低功耗路由算法研究[D]. 梁焕焕.重庆大学 2011
本文编号:3021272
本文链接:https://www.wllwen.com/kejilunwen/wltx/3021272.html